What Are Hair Systems?

Hair systems, also known as hair replacements or hairpieces, are custom-made units designed to cover areas of thinning hair or baldness. Unlike wigs, these systems are semi-permanently attached to the scalp using adhesives or tapes.

They're crafted from either synthetic fibres or natural human hair attached to a thin, breathable base that mimics the appearance of a scalp. Modern hair systems are undetectable and natural-looking, making them increasingly popular among those seeking immediate hair loss solutions.

The base materials vary from lace, polyurethane, monofilament, or combinations of these, each offering different benefits in terms of durability, breathability, and appearance.

With proper care and maintenance, quality hair systems can last 6-12 months before needing replacement.

Material Quality

The type and quality of hair used in your system significantly impacts the price. Human hair systemstypically cost more than synthetic options, with premium human hair commanding higher prices—often around $800 for luxury quality.

Virgin hair (never chemically treated) represents the highest quality tier and comes with a steeper price tag. Remy hair, where cuticles remain aligned in one direction, offers excellent quality at a mid-range price point.

Synthetic hair provides a more budget-friendly alternative, though it won't look or feel as natural as human hair options. The base material (lace, polyurethane, or hybrid) also affects pricing, with thinner, more natural-looking bases generally costing more.

Can you provide a breakdown of the costs involved in fitting a hair system?

The initial costs include the hair system itself plus the fitting service. The system typically costs $350-800 depending on quality and customisation.

The cut-in service, where the system is trimmed and blended with existing hair, shouldn't cost much more than $100. Some salons charge an additional $180 for customisation to match specific baldness patterns, ensuring the system fits perfectly to the client's head.

How do men's wigs and toupees vary in price in Melbourne?

Ready-made men's hair pieces typically start from $300-400 for synthetic options. These are generally less expensive but may look less natural.

Human hair systems range from $600 to $1,500 depending on hair quality, base materials, and whether they're stock or custom-made.

Premium toupees with hand-tied human hair and breathable bases represent the higher end of the market, with prices reflecting their natural appearance and durability.

What are the ongoing service costs for maintaining a non-surgical hair replacement?

Regular maintenance appointments are essential and typically cost $80-150 per session. These should occur every 4-6 weeks for optimal results.

Cleaning supplies and adhesives add approximately $15-30 per month to ongoing costs. Some salons offer maintenance packages that can reduce these costs, with comprehensive care plans available on weekly payment terms.

How often will I need to replace a hair system, and how does this affect the overall cost?

Most quality hair systems need replacement every 6-10 months with regular use and proper maintenance. This creates an annual replacement cost of approximately $700-1,600.

The lifespan varies based on the materials used, with human hair systems typically lasting longer than synthetic options but requiring more maintenance. Having multiple systems in rotation can extend their usable life, reducing the annual replacement frequency and offering better value over time despite the higher initial investment.
